From Planting Trees to Healing People: Korea's Integrated Policy Model for Forest Welfare and Public Health

Abstract
This study examines the evolution of Republic of Korea(ROK)'s forest policy from post-war reforestation to an integrated forest welfare model linked to public health and social inclusion. Using a qualitative policy case study approach, the study analysed Korea's historical reforestation experience, the Life-cycle Forest Welfare model, and recent 2025–2026 policy initiatives, including forest therapy, social prescribing, forest food therapy, and the East-West Trail. The findings show that ROK's forest welfare policy has expanded the role of forests from ecological restoration and recreation to preventive health, welfare delivery, and regional revitalization. The Life-cycle Forest Welfare model provides customized services across different stages of life, while recent policy initiatives connect forest resources with mental health support, chronic disease management, vulnerable-group services, and rural development. The study suggests that ROK's experience offers a policy reference for countries facing aging populations, urban stress, health inequality, and rural decline. However, the model requires careful adaptation to local ecological, institutional, and public health contexts.
